      April 23, 2008 Analysts find GIC's views on recession too gloomy By Bryan Lee THESE are turbulent times, but the world economy has seen worse in the past 30 years, according to economists who feel the Government of Singapore Investment Corporation's (GIC's) gloomy outlook is too bearish. GIC deputy chairman Tony Tan said on Monday that the world could be facing its worst recession in three decades, if policymakers do not act soon to stem a global credit crisis. He called for swift action to stabilise the United States housing market, which is at the heart of the problem. If left just to market forces, the recovery would be 'considerably more painful and long- drawn', he added. Asian Development Bank managing director- general Rajat Nag disagrees with this prognosis.       Hungarian Suicide Song: Gloomy Sunday
      "Gloomy Sunday" (from Hungarian "Szomoru Vasarnap", is a song written by the Hungarian self-taught pianist and composer Rezso Seress in 1933. According to urban legend, it inspired hundreds of suicides. When the song was first marketed in the United States, it became known as the "Hungarian suicide... [[ This is a content summary only.       Those AP exit polls gloomy for Hagel and Gingrich, too
      I've mentioned how votes in Massachusetts aren't keen on Kerry or Romney for President, and how Tennesseans could do without a Frist bid for the White House. These stories are obviously a good earner for Associated Press - from whose exit polls they originate - because there are plenty more out there.Two that I haven't yet mentioned: in the Sioux City Journal, an AP story reporting that Nebraska Republican Senator Chuck Hagel has the support of just 37% of Nebraskans for his presidential dream; and from AP in MSNBC, news that former House Speaker Newt Gingrich, from Georgia, excites only 30% of Georgians for his 2008 run (thanks to LKLIII for flagging up this story in the Oval Office 2008 Forum).The story in the Sioux City Journal notes that a majority of New Yorkers now favour a Hillary Clinton presidential bid, and nearly two-thirds of Illinois voters think an Obama run would be swell.Sioux City Journal: Poll not high on Hagel for president
